Hi all, is there a possibility to remove the small icon in the mask of an adjustment layer?
and retrieve the old fashioned selected layer with the 4 "border lines"?

You'll be pleased to hear that the Development Team has added the option disable these icons in the latest beta version.  We can expect this option to be added to the full release version in a coming update, but you can use Photoshop beta for now if you really want rid of those icons.
